This receptor also binds to opioid peptides, but as opposed to bringing about discomfort aid, it traps the peptides and helps prevent them from binding to any in the basic receptors, Consequently likely Conolidine preventing pain modulation.
Researchers feel that blocking this scavenger receptor means that it can not protect against By natural means produced opioids from interacting with other opioid receptors that advertise suffering reduction.
